To place our artists in a global context, the Museum's exhibitions include Georgia artists and artists from around the world. Our programs promote the visual arts by creating a forum for active interchange between artists and the community. Golden, the president of CGR Advisors, and Annette Cone-Skelton, prominent Georgia artist and now President/CEO/Director of MOCA GA. Established with private f

unding, MOCA GA began with the extensive collections of Atlanta-based CGR Advisors, a real estate advisory company and Golden's personal collection. Combined the founding collection featured more than 250 works by 110 Georgia artists. Since then, MOCA GA's collection has more than doubled and today features more than 700 works by nearly 250 Georgia artists in a variety of mediums including painting, sculpture, photography, installation, and more.

This week is the final week of Runaway Universe by 2024/2025 Working Artist Project Fellow Corrine Colarusso and the final week we’ll be welcoming the public to our longtime home at 75 Bennett Street.

We invite you to visit us one more time and experience the exhibition before it closes! After the exhibition closes, MOCA GA will pause public operations for a few months as we prepare to move into our new home at 1260 Foster Street, next to the Goat Farm Campus. This transition will allow us to build new opportunities for exhibitions, programs, and community engagegment

Thank you for your continued support and belief in our mission. We can’t wait to welcome you back soon and begin our next chapter!
